Abstract

The disclosure includes a method for locating an individual or an object with respect to a building and activating an asset associated with the building based upon the individual or the object's location. The method includes using a Global Positioning System or a cellular triangulation system to generate a position fix of the individual or object. If the position fix is within a predetermined distance of the building, the method further includes activating an asset associated with the building.

Claims (49)

1 . A method for locating an individual or an object with respect to a building and activating an asset associated with the building based upon the individual or the object's location, the method comprising:

using a Global Positioning System or a cellular triangulation system to generate a first position fix of the individual or object;

after generating the first position fix, using the Global Positioning System or the cellular triangulation system to generate a second position fix of the individual or object;

determining whether the first position fix or the second position fix is within a predetermined distance of the building;

determining whether the first position fix or the second position fix is a greater distance from the building; and

in response to: 1) determining that the first position fix or the second position fix is within the predetermined distance of the building and 2) determining that the first position fix is a greater distance from the building than the second position fix, activating an asset associated with the building.

2 . The method of claim 1 , wherein in response to: 1) determining that the first position fix or the second position fix is within the predetermined distance of the building and 2) determining that the second position fix is a greater distance from the building than the first position fix, the method further comprising deactivating an asset associated with the building.

3 . The method of claim 1 , wherein the second position fix is generated at a first time of day, and wherein the first position fix and the second position fix define a travel route and a direction of travel, the method further comprising determining a probability that the individual or object is en route to the building, wherein the probability depends upon at least one of: 1) a distance of the second position fix from the building, 2) the travel route, 3) the direction of travel, and 4) the first time of day.

4 . The method of claim 3 , wherein activating an asset associated with the building occurs in response to the probability being greater than or equal to a predetermined probability.

5 . The method of claim 4 , wherein the predetermined probability is equal to 60%.

6 . The method of claim 4 , further comprising:

after generating the second position fix, using the Global Positioning System or the cellular triangulation system to generate a third position fix of the individual or object, wherein the third position fix is generated at a second time of day, and wherein the second position fix and the third position fix define an updated travel route and an updated direction of travel;

determining an updated probability that the individual or object is en route to the building, wherein the updated probability depends upon at least one of: 1) a distance of the third position fix from the building, 2) the updated travel route, 3) the updated direction of travel, and 4) the second time of day; and

determining whether the updated probability is less than or equal to a second predetermined probability.

7 . The method of claim 6 , in response to determining that the updated probability is less than or equal to the second predetermined probability, the method further comprising deactivating the asset associated with the building.

8 . The method of claim 7 , wherein the second predetermined probability is equal to 30%.

9 . The method of claim 1 , wherein the asset is: 1) a heating, ventilation, and air conditioning system, 2) a lighting system, or 3) an entertainment system.

10 . The method of claim 1 , wherein the asset is a high-energy asset and the predetermined distance is a first predetermined distance, the method further comprising:

after generating the second position fix, using the Global Positioning System or the cellular triangulation system to generate a third position fix of the individual or object;

determining whether the second position fix or the third position fix is within a second predetermined distance of the building;

determining whether the second position fix or the third position fix is a greater distance from the building; and

in response to: 1) determining that the second position fix or the third position fix is within the second predetermined distance of the building and 2) determining that the second position fix is a greater distance from the building than the third position fix, activating a low-energy asset associated with the building.

11 . The method of claim 10 , wherein the high energy asset is a heating, ventilation, and air conditioning system, and wherein the low energy asset is a lighting system or an entertainment system.

12 . The method of claim 11 , wherein the first predetermined distance is 5 miles and the second predetermined distance is 100 feet.
